    Tracking revenue from my partners (I own a gym affiliate)

    I have a gym. I teach martial arts. I am starting an affiliate program where I live. I am running a program for martial arts where I advertise and offer schools the use of my name. I market the gyms and I collect $10 per student that signs up for the life of their stay at the school.

    How can I ensure that I will be paid though and that the gyms are not just collecting money and not reporting it all? Gyms could have members who sign up and just pay cash under the table or get billed some other way and I would have no way of knowing.

    Any help or advice?

    Why don'y you set up an online presence where you get paid for every click that you provide to the individual gyms. For example, list 10 gyms and every time people visit your website and click through a gym or two, count the number of clicks and conversation. Research a bit on affiliate marketing and CPA-based online advertising. Its a similar concept and will ensure you get paid for you bringing business. The other thing I will suggest is getting together a contract as well with a lawyer that you can present to your clients to make sure you have all the terms clear from the get-go. Good luck!
